THE Bureau of Internal Revenue (BIR) on Thursday filed criminal charges before the Department of Justice against a trader from Tacloban for nonpayment of excise taxes and for possession of counterfeit restored or altered stamps.

The BIR-Eastern Visayas Region charged Paul Cartel Radam, under his Paul Radam Realty and PR Petron filling stations located in Nula-Tula, Tacloban City, for excise tax liability of an estimated P213 million, inclusive of increments.
